Tsunekichi Shibata (柴田常吉 Shibata Tsunekichi) was a Japanese cinematographer and director. In the employment of the Mitsukoshi Department Store, he made Japan's first films. His subjects were street scenes and, later, Kabuki and Noh dramas. These were filmed in the late 19th century, but not shown to public audiences until 1904.[1]
